- Top-selling games in August 2005: Madden NFL 06, Football 06, Ghost Recon 2
- NPD Group says "Madden NFL 06" was the top-selling game in August 2005. The version for PlayStation took #1 spot in the US for August 2005 sales, the XBox version was #2. "Football 06" for Sony PS2 was #3, "Ghost Recon 2 Summit Strike" for XBox was #4.

- Intel rolls out Centrino 2 processor; Earnings on tap
- Intel on Tuesday launched its Centrino 2 processor with integrated graphics for notebooks. This chip platform, formerly known as Montevina, was delayed by a few weeks due to technical and certification problems.
